Atur Tanggal di Linux dari Command Line

Set Date Linux From Command Line



Perintah tanggal menggambarkan tanggal dan waktu sistem. Ini memungkinkan pengguna untuk mendapatkan tanggal dan waktu dalam format yang berbeda. Perintah ini juga membantu dalam menghitung tanggal saat ini, masa lalu, dan masa depan dengan bantuan berbagai operator dan penentu format. Agar fungsionalitas dapat dilakukan, jam sistem dan jam server harus tepat waktu. Berikut adalah beberapa contoh yang akan menambah pengetahuan Anda tentang perintah tanggal di Linux.

Prasyarat

Untuk mempelajari fungsionalitas perintah tanggal dan penggunaannya, Linux (Ubuntu) harus diinstal pada sistem Anda. Setelah instalasi, Anda harus mengkonfigurasi Linux dengan memberikan rincian pengguna, termasuk nama dan kata sandi, untuk mengakses aplikasi. Gambar di bawah ini menunjukkan antarmuka Ubuntu. Di sini Anda perlu memberikan kata sandi untuk melangkah lebih jauh.









Sintaks Tanggal

$tanggal [PILIHAN]...[+FORMAT]

Tanggal

Perintah dasar yang digunakan untuk menampilkan tanggal adalah dengan mengetikkan Tanggal. Ini membawa tanggal dan waktu saat ini yang secara otomatis diterima dari sistem. Output menunjukkan hari bulan, tanggal, tahun, dan waktu. Perintah tanggal mendapatkan tanggal sistem operasi.



$tanggal





Perintah Tanggal Manual Pengguna

Untuk mengetahui lebih banyak tentang perintah terkait tanggal, panduan manual tersedia untuk pengguna. Output menunjukkan deskripsi berikut.

$pria tanggal



Dapatkan Tanggal dalam Berbagai Format

Tanggal dapat ditampilkan dalam lebih dari satu metode alternatif. Tombol D akan menampilkan tanggal pada form / yang memiliki tanggal, bulan, dan tahun. Sedangkan F akan menunjukkan tanggal dengan bantuan - dan format akan memiliki tahun, bulan, dan hari, masing-masing. Untuk membuatnya tepat dan mudah bagi pengguna, kami telah menggunakan string yang menunjukkan arti yang tepat dari penentu format, yaitu f dan d. +% operator digunakan untuk mengikat penentu format dengan tanggal.

Dapatkan Hari, Bulan, dan Tahun

Ada beberapa penentu format yang digunakan dalam perintah dengan tanggal untuk meningkatkan fungsionalitas. Ini juga ditunjukkan dalam panduan pengguna yang telah kita lihat pada contoh di atas. Misalnya, kami akan menjelaskan beberapa contoh untuk membuatnya lebih mudah dikenali oleh pengguna. Sintaks untuk penentu format adalah:

$tanggal+% [format-opsi]

Seperti yang dipahami sintaks, kami menggunakan tanggal dan format yang ditentukan untuk mendapatkan output tertentu.

Beberapa specifier adalah sebagai berikut:

%D= Menampilkan hari dalam sebulan

%B= Menampilkan nama bulan penuh

%M= Menampilkan bulan dalam setahun

%DAN= Menampilkan tahun

%T= Tampilkanwaktu

%H= Menggambarkan jamdi dalam waktu

%M= Tampilkan menitdi dalam waktu

%S= Menampilkan detikdi dalam waktu

Bulan Tahun Ini

Untuk menemukan bulan dalam setahun. Kami menggunakan format B seperti yang dijelaskan di atas dalam contoh.

$(tanggal+%B)

Tahun Untuk menampilkan tahun berjalan, kami menggunakan format Y. Jika kita hanya menginginkan dua digit terakhir tahun ini, maka y kecil digunakan.

$(tanggal+%dan)

$(tanggal+%DAN)

Hari di minggu ini Kami akan menggunakan A untuk mendapatkan nama lengkap hari dalam seminggu. Sedangkan a digunakan untuk mendapatkan singkatan dari hari.

$(tanggal+%KE)

$(tanggal+%ke)

Dapatkan Tanggal Masa Lalu dan Masa Depan

Hari terakhir Dengan menggunakan perintah yang ditambahkan ini, kita akan mendapatkan tanggal kemarin.

$Membuangkemarin= $(tanggal–d kemarin)

Hari Tertentu Yang Lalu

Kita bisa mendapatkan tanggal dengan memberikan tanggal yang relevan untuk kembali ke tanggal tertentu. Misalnya, pengguna ingin mendapatkan tanggal 45 hari yang lalu, maka perintah ini digunakan.

$Gema sebelumnyaEmpat. Limahari =$(tanggal–d besok-Empat. Limahari)

Bulan lalu

Perintah bulan terakhir akan membantu pengguna untuk mendapatkan bulan sebelumnya dari tahun berjalan.

$Membuangterakhir bulan= $(tanggal-Dterakhirbulan +%B)

Tahun depan

Perintah tahun depan menunjukkan tahun setelah tahun berjalan.

$Membuang= tahun depan =$(tanggal–d tahun depan +%DAN)

Perbedaan Antara Tanggal

Hari yang pasti diperoleh dengan memberikan dua tanggal. Satu tanggal dikurangi dari yang lain sehingga diperoleh jumlah hari di antara keduanya.

$aku rindu $((($(tanggal-D2021-3-24+%S)- $(tanggal-D2021-3-18+%S))/86400))

Tampilkan Tanggal dengan –d atau –date Format

Perintah date tahu untuk menangani input –d atau –date. Dibutuhkan tanggal input sebagai string. Untuk mendapatkan tanggal pada hari berikutnya dalam minggu yang akan datang, kami memasukkan contoh di bawah ini.

$tanggal-tanggal= Selasa depan

Selanjutnya, perintah tanggal dapat menghitung detik dari tanggal yang telah berlalu sampai sekarang. Kami memberikan tanggal relatif, yang detiknya harus diketahui.

$tanggal-D2021-4-24+%S

Terlepas dari format yang kami sediakan dalam perintah, tanggal selalu ditampilkan dalam pola tertentu yang ditetapkan sebagai default.

$tanggal-D5/6/2021

Tampilkan Nomor Minggu di Tahun Ini

Seperti yang ditunjukkan pada perintah di bawah ini, kita bisa mendapatkan nomor minggu tahun ini menggunakan V.

Nomor Hari di Tahun Ini

Nomor hari hingga tanggal saat ini ditampilkan dengan menggunakan %j%.

$Tanggal +%J

Atur Tanggal Menurut Zona Waktu

Untuk memeriksa zona waktu sistem saat ini, kami menggunakan perintah di bawah ini.

$Tanggalwaktu

Ini akan menampilkan output dari tanggal dan waktu lokal dari zona waktu tertentu. Di sini zona waktunya adalah Asia/Karachi.

Untuk mengubah zona waktu yang diberikan ke zona waktu lain, Anda perlu mengetahui nama zona waktu tersebut. Format yang diikuti untuk menampilkan zona waktu adalah Wilayah/Kota. Berikut adalah opsi zona waktu yang tersedia:

$timedatectl daftar-zona waktu

Kueri yang sama digunakan untuk mengubah zona waktu selain zona waktu tertentu yang ingin Anda ganti.

$sudowaktudatectlmengatur–zona waktu Eropa/Istanbul

Dalam output yang disebutkan di atas, Anda dapat melihat bahwa zona waktu diperbarui dengan Eropa/Istanbul.

Dapatkan Tanggal dan Waktu dengan Mengatur Jam Perangkat Keras

Jam perangkat keras berfungsi bahkan jika tidak ada catu daya. Ini berjalan di dalam perangkat keras sistem.

$sudohwclock –tampilkan

Output akan ditunjukkan seperti yang ditunjukkan pada gambar:

Kesimpulan

Sekarang, kita dapat mengatur tanggal atau mengubahnya melalui baris perintah di Linux. Ini cukup mudah dan dapat dimengerti. Pertanyaan yang disebutkan di atas dibahas secara rinci untuk pengguna. Penentu format membantu dalam menetapkan tanggal pada hari tertentu.